“There’s an audience for Oz wherever there’s a projection machine and a screen,” (Variety). As Dorothy, Scarecrow, Lion and the Tin Man follow the Yellow Brick Road—pursued by the Wicked Witch—you will be invited to sing along with on-screen lyrics to all your favorite songs, from “Somewhere over the Rainbow” to “If I Only Had a Brain.”  Don’t miss this interactive theatrical film experience that combines audience participation with one of the most beloved motion pictures of all time. D: Victor Fleming, US, 1939, 102m
